CARIFESTA XV Festival Overview

CARIFESTA XV, the Caribbean Festival of Arts, will take place in Barbados from August 22 to August 31, 2025, under the theme “Caribbean Roots…Global Excellence.” This premier festival will celebrate the vibrancy, creativity, and innovation of Caribbean culture while addressing global challenges such as sustainability, resilience, and peacebuilding. CARIFESTA XV aims to position the Caribbean as a global leader in cultural diplomacy and creative excellence.

Position Summary

The Delegate Liaison Coordinator will be responsible for overseeing all aspects of delegate management for CARIFESTA XV. This role ensures seamless coordination of regional and international delegations, managing logistics, communications, hospitality, and support services. The Coordinator will lead the Delegate Liaison Officers and work closely with event organizers to provide an exceptional experience for all participants.

Scope of Work

The Delegate Coordinator will:

  • Serve as the primary contact for all participating delegations.
  • Develop and implement a comprehensive delegate management plan.
  • Oversee travel, accommodation, accreditation, and transportation arrangements.
  • Manage a team of Delegate Liaison Officers to ensure effective support for delegations.
  • Coordinate delegate registration, including visa and immigration assistance where required.
  • Provide pre-festival guidance, orientation sessions, and festival schedules.
  • Ensure cultural, accessibility, and hospitality needs of delegates are met.
  • Coordinate official hospitality offerings, including welcome receptions, cultural excursions, and networking events to enhance the visitor experience.
  • Liaise with festival organizers to address logistical challenges and special requests.
  • Monitor and report on delegate experience, providing post-event recommendations.

Candidate Qualifications and Competencies

The ideal candidate should have:

  • A degree in Event Management, Hospitality, Cultural Affairs, or a related field.
  • Minimum of five (5) years of experience in large-scale event coordination and logistics.
  • Strong leadership and organizational skills.
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ities.
  • Experience working in a multicultural environment.
  • Knowledge of Caribbean culture and CARIFESTA’s objectives is an asset.

Duration of Contract

  • June – August 2025

Key Deliverables and Milestones

  • Finalize delegation list and initiate communications.
  • Confirm all logistical arrangements and conduct briefing sessions.
  • Oversee final preparations and liaise with Delegate Liaison Officers.
  • Ensure smooth on-site delegate management throughout the festival.
  • Submit a comprehensive post-event report and recommendations.

Reporting and Supervision

The Delegate Liaison Coordinator will report to the CARIFESTA XV Event Management Team and supervise the Delegate Liaison Officers.
